Bolivian justice summons extremists from province of Santa Cruz

La Paz, May 24 (Prensa Latina) The rector of the Gabriel René Moreno University, Vicente Cuellar, was summoned as a defendant by the Bolivian prosecutor's office and will testify about the violence that prevailed in Santa Cruz for 36 days at the end of 2022.

Cuellar must appear this Wednesday afternoon at the headquarters of the Specialized Anti-Corruption Department.

In his capacity as president of the “Inter-institutional Committee”, Cuellar called for a strike with roadblocks and attacks by shock groups demanding a “2023 population census yes or yes”, without any technical basis.

The violence ordered by Cuellar, the governor of the department, Luis Fernando Camacho, and the civic Rómulo Calvo to the paramilitary groups of the Unión Juvenil Cruceñista (Santa Cruz Youth Union) under their orders, left a balance that Bolivia still grieves for.

Four deaths, hundreds of injuries, a complaint of group rape of a minor, fires in public institutions and various expressions of violation of human rights were recorded.

Given these circumstances, various organizations and those affected denounced the promoters of the strike for the violation of their rights and other crimes.

The complaint includes the alleged crimes of resolutions contrary to the Constitution and laws; attack against the president and other state dignitaries; political violence against women; racism and discrimination; attack against the freedom of work, attack against the security of public services; prevent or hinder the exercise of functions; criminal association and terrorism.
